Colombia - 50 Pesos 1900 - VG

Description

The 50 pesos banknote from the Republic of Colombia features intricate designs characteristic of historic currency. Its pale blue and red tones create an artistic yet functional design that includes multiple security features. The bill displays a prominent figure on the front, which relates to Colombia’s rich history. The denomination is clearly marked, making it easily identifiable.


Obverse (front)
The front of the 50 pesos banknote showcases a delicate blend of blue and red colors, presenting the denomination prominently in the top corners. The central emblem features a detailed depiction of a historical figure, indicative of the country's cultural heritage. Ornate borders and scrolling patterns enhance its visual appeal, giving it a classical banknote look. Security features like a watermark are often integrated, ensuring authenticity. This side also includes micro-printing and a serial number, enhancing both its security and historical documentation.

Reverse (back)
The reverse side of the banknote continues with the theme of blue tones and exhibits intricate patterns and text. It includes the words "PAGARÁ AL PORTADOR A LA VISTA," emphasizing its value and trustworthiness. Details such as a possible image of an important landmark, along with additional ornate designs, contribute to its historical significance. The fine lines and patterns create a secure feeling, making counterfeiting difficult. This side, like the front, ensures that the note maintains a traditional Colombian aesthetic while incorporating necessary security features.
